Seniors at Crescenta Valley High School graduated Thursday, and many of them spent the rest of the evening and into the wee hours of the morning celebrating at Grad Night at Magic Mountain.

The seniors participated in many end-of-year activities, which were planned by class officers, Hannah Park, president; Geena Wheeler, vice president; Jordan Eberhart, secretary; Irene Park, treasurer; and Celeste Lau-Chwierut, class advisor. A big thank you goes to these individuals for their hard work and dedication to making senior year memorable.

Dunsmore Elementary

At the PTA installation dinner held last month, new officers were welcomed. They are Suzette Melko, president; Sally Foote, executive vice president; Stacy Chang, vice president, programs; Tracy Brown, vice president, volunteers; Heidi Hause, vice president, ways and means; Paulla Ewoldsen, vice president, hospitality; Lorraine Ang, recording secretary; Pam Bayard, treasurer; Janine Sabin, historian; Armine Issaghoulian, corresponding secretary; Kathy Housik, parliamentarian; Shannon Graves, auditor.

Teachers and staff acknowledged volunteers on June 9 at the “Cherry Blossom Volunteer Tea.” Parents and friends of the Dunsmore School community were treated to an evening of refreshments and special thanks from staff and students.

Monte Vista Elementary

Parents were honored at the annual Volunteer Breakfast on June 3. The theme was “Everyday Heroes.” Right after a wonderful breakfast and a song by the staff, the PTA held its last meeting of the school year. School board President Joylene Wagner attended and shared an inspirational story.

The 2011-12 PTA Board is: Rebecca Harvey, president; Laurie Dunkin, vice president, programs; Kevin Cordova Brookey, vice president, room representatives; Kirstin Hofhine, vice president, ways and means; Dhrupali Bharuka vice president, hospitality; Jessica Sheen, vice president, membership; Jeanne Levine, secretary; Patricia Bitetti, treasurer; Denise Gick, assistant treasurer; Kristen Yu, auditor; Chemayne Mesnik, historian.
